LED and Connector Descriptions
The following table describes the function of Stora hardware components: 
Item
Description
Power 
button
• 
Turn on Stora. Press once.
• 
Turn off Stora. To correctly shut down your Stora, press and hold the 
Power button for about 5 seconds. The blue light on the front panel blinks 
before shutting off. If the unit is hung, press and hold the Power button to 
force shutdown.  
NOTE: To save power, your Stora automatically goes into disk spin down 
mode when not used for 12 minutes.
Power 
LED
• 
Solid blue. Power is on.
• 
Blinking blue. The Stora is booting up or shutting down.
• 
Not illuminated. The system is powered off.
Disk 1:  
Top LED 
Disk 2: 
Bottom
LED
• 
On. Disk is installed.
• 
Solid green. Drive is operating normally.
• 
Blinking green. Stora is booting up or shutting down. Also indicates 
activity such as copying data.
• 
Solid amber. Drive is not ready; however, if the LED is solid amber 
constantly, it indicates a problem with the drive. Try one or more of the 
following troubleshooting tips:
- Check that cables are securely connected and power is on.
- Remove and then reinsert the disk. 
- Turn off Stora and turn it on again to reboot the system. 
• 
Not illuminated. No disk is installed.
USB port
Connect a USB drive and printer.
Ethernet 
port and 
LED
Ethernet connection LEDs:
• 
Solid amber. Indicates a 10/100M connection.
• 
Solid green.Indicates a 1G connection.
• 
Blinking green or amber. Indicates link activity.
Power 
cable 
socket
Plug the power cable into the Stora system. 
Reset
button
Insert a paper clip or pen to reset Stora to its original factory default settings. 
Can also be used when changing your password.
